Oklahoma Code § 68-2834

Title 68. Revenue And Taxation: Subdivided land or lot - Surveying and platting

A.  Whenever a legal subdivision of land, or any lot or
subdivision, is owned by two or more persons in severalty and the
description of one or more parts or parcels thereof cannot, in the
judgment of the county assessor, be made sufficiently certain and
accurate for the purpose of assessment and taxation, without noting
the metes and bounds of the same, he shall make his report thereof
to the board of county commissioners of his county, setting forth
the description of the legal subdivision, with his request that the
same be surveyed and platted in conformity with this section.
B.  When so requested the board of county commissioners shall
cause a survey and plat to be made of such tract of land by a
competent person selected by the board of county commissioners,
which plat shall describe said tract and any other subdivisions of

the smallest legal subdivision of which the same is a part,
conforming as nearly as possible to the present location of the
separate lots, parcels, subdivisions, highways and easements as
shown by the records of the county clerk and county assessor,
numbering them by progressive numbers, setting forth the courses and
distances, the number of acres, and such other memoranda as is
necessary; and description of such lots and subdivisions according
to number and designation thereon as shown by said plat shall be
deemed a sufficient description for all purposes, inclusive of
transfer, by reference thereto.
C.  Said plat shall be certified to by the person making the
survey as correct and when so certified shall be submitted to the
board of county commissioners for approval; and when endorsed with
the approval of the board it shall be signed and acknowledged by the
chairman thereof and filed for record with the county clerk and
shall be known as commissioners' plat of the tract or subdivision
therein designated, and when so executed and filed shall have the
same effect as if executed, acknowledged, and filed by the owners
thereof.
D. Whenever each of the legal subdivisions comprising an entire
quarter section of land is so owned by two or more persons in
severalty, said entire quarter section may be ordered surveyed and
platted in one plat as provided by the preceding provisions of this
section.
E.  The costs and expenses of such plat, survey and record shall
be ordered paid by the board of county commissioners out of the
county general fund.
